首页 > 常见问题 >详情

小程序服务器配置全攻略:高性价比方案选型与避坑指南

# 小程序服务器配置指南:选择与优化策略

随着小程序逐渐成为企业展示和服务用户的重要平台,服务器配置成为了保障用户体验和技术稳定性的关键因素。本篇文章将围绕四个核心问题(Q1-Q4),为您提供详细的解答和建议。

---

## Q1:如何选择合适的服务器类型?

在选择服务器时,需综合考虑性能、成本及扩展性。以下是常见服务器类型的适用场景:

### 1. **虚拟主机**
- **特点**:资源隔离度低,适合小型项目。
- **优点**:
  - 成本低廉,无需自行运维。
  - 简单易用,适合非技术人员。
- **缺点**:
  - 资源分配有限,可能影响性能。

### 2. **Serverless**
- **特点**:按需扩缩容,无需管理底层服务器。
- **优点**:
  - 成本灵活,仅在使用时付费。
  - 自动扩展,应对突发流量。
- **缺点**:
  - 开发和维护复杂度较高。

### 3. **云服务器(CVM)**
- **特点**:适合中等规模业务,资源分配灵活。
- **优点**:
  - 性能稳定,支持高并发。
  - 可根据需求调整配置。
- **缺点**:
  - 成本相对较高,需专业运维。

### 4. **容器化服务**
- **特点**:高隔离性、轻量化部署。
- **适用场景**:
  - 业务复杂度高,需要快速迭代的场景。
- **优点**:
  - 资源利用率高,启动速度快。
  - 支持微服务架构。

### **预算分配建议**
- **小型项目(0-1万/Q)**:虚拟主机或Serverless。
- **中型项目(1-5万/Q)**:云服务器基础配置。
- **大型项目(>5万/Q)**:容器化服务 + 混合架构。

---

## Q2:如何保障服务器性能?

确保服务器性能稳定的关键在于:

### 1. **合理分配资源**
- CPU和内存选择需根据业务需求,避免过度配置或不足。

### 2. **监控与优化**
- 使用云厂商提供的监控工具(如Prometheus)实时跟踪性能指标。
- 定期清理无用数据,优化代码逻辑。

### 3. **弹性扩缩**
- 高峰期间自动扩展资源,低谷时释放冗余资源。

---

## Q3:如何降低服务器成本?

以下是降低成本的有效策略:

### 1. **按需付费模式**
- Serverless和容器服务支持按需付费,适合需求波动大的场景。

### 2. **共享资源**
- 合理利用云厂商的共享资源,减少独立部署的成本。

### 3. **优化配置**
- 确保服务器规格与实际需求匹配,避免过度配置。

---

## Q4:是否需要专业运维团队?

技术能力决定了运维复杂度:

### 1. **虚拟主机/Serverless**
- 零运维门槛,适合初创团队或非技术人员。

### 2. **基础云服务器**
- 可通过云厂商提供的监控工具简化运维工作。

### 3. **容器化部署**
- 建议配备1-2名DevOps工程师,确保系统稳定和优化。

---

## 结语

小程序服务器配置没有固定的解决方案,需根据业务发展阶段、预算规模和技术能力动态调整。建议采用分阶段的方法:

1. **初创期**:优先选择虚拟主机或Serverless。
2. **发展期**:逐步转向云服务器,并引入监控工具。
3. **成熟期**:探索容器化服务和混合架构。

通过灵活调整配置,您可以实现性能与成本的最佳平衡。